All about us. Carmel Farmers Market Special EventsCarmel City Firehouse Cook-offCarmel firefighters will participate in the Firehouse Cook-off . Each firehouse in Carmel will prepare a favorite “firehouse” recipe with samples provided to Market guests.The guests will then vote on their favorite dish with the winning fire station receiving the “Gold Skillet Award” for having the “best” firehouse food.Guests who vote will also be entered into a drawing with the winner receiving an opportunity to have a family dinner at the winning station.

Carmel Fire Station 45 won the 10th Annual Firehouse Cook-off at Carmel’s Farmers Market in August. This year the competition selection was salsa and Station 45 secured the most votes for its Pineapple Chipotle salsa recipe that is below:
PINEAPPLE CHIPOTLE
Ingredients
- 2 teaspoons vegetable oil
- 3 cups diced fresh or canned pineapple tidbits
- 1 ½ cups diced onion
- 1 cup diced seeded tomato
- 2 garlic cloves, minced
- ½ cup pineapple juice
- 2 tablespoons brown sugar
- 2 tablespoons cider vinegar
- 2 drained canned chipotle chiles in adobo sauce, minced
- 1 tablespoon adobo sauce (from drained chipotle chiles)
- ½ cup chopped fresh cilantro
- 2 tablespoons fresh lime juice
- ½ teaspoon salt
Preparation
Heat o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add pineapple and onion; sauté 10 minutes or until lightly browned. Add tomato and garlic; sauté 1 minute. Stir in pineapple juice, brown sugar, vinegar, chiles, and adobo sauce. Cook 6 minutes, stirring occasionally. Stir in cilantro, fresh lime juice, and salt. Serve chilled.

2006 WinnerWHITE CHILIIngredients:
1 tbsp oil
1lb Chicken breast - cut into cubes
¼ cup chopped onion
1 cup Chicken broth
1 can 4oz chopped green chilies
1 can 20oz white kidney beans
*spice blend*
1tsp garlic powder
1tsp ground cumin
½ tsp oregano leaves
1cup fresh cilantro leaves
¼ ground red pepper
Heat oil-add Chicken, cook till done, remove , keep warm.
Add onion to pan and cook 2 minutes
Stir in broth, green chilies, spice blend, simmer 30 min.
Stir in cooked Chicken and beans. Simmer 10 min.
Garnish with Monterey jack cheese and onion.
Makes 4 servings

This website is dedicated to the memory of Jim Keckley, the first volunteer president of the Carmel Farmers Market committee. He was part of the committee since it started in 1999. Jim was the best volunteer. He was the first one to arrive to set up the market at 6:00 AM and usually the last to leave 6 hours later. He is quoted as saying the committee was "The most fun "I've ever had on any committee, without exception." but it was his gentleness and kindness that helped make the committee so special.
